City of Bozeman accepting nominations for ‘Beautification Projects’
The Bozeman Beautification Advisory Board is now accepting nominations for beautification projects of note within city limits during the past year. Nominations will be accepted from the general public through Friday, September 21st. Winners will be honored at the 2018 Bozeman Beautification Award ...
